    SBC Summit Tbilisi 2026 to Explore the Strategies Driving Sustainable Growth Across Emerging Markets

    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est WhatsApp

    SBC Summit Tbilisi 2026 will dedicate the first day of its conference agenda to helping operators navigate market entry, expansion, and long-term growth across Eastern Europe and Central Asia.

     

    Held in partnership with SMH Global, the event will take place at the Sheraton Grand Tbilisi Metechi Palace on 15-16 July. Across two days of networking, exhibition, and conference content, the summit will explore the opportunities and challenges shaping the future of gaming across Eastern Europe, Central Asia, and beyond.

     

    Day one of the conference will explore the key drivers of growth across the region, from market entry strategies and emerging product trends to the practical application of AI. Sessions will also examine the challenges of maintaining regulated growth in the face of black-market competition and how operators can maximise returns from sports sponsorships in an evolving regulatory landscape.

     

    Rasmus Sojmark, CEO and Founder of SBC, said: “Sustainable growth today depends on making the right strategic decisions. This year’s agenda brings together leaders who have tackled these challenges firsthand, giving attendees practical insights into what’s working today and where the next growth opportunities lie.”

     

    “One of the biggest challenges is separating genuine opportunities from industry hype. The most successful companies are not always the ones moving fastest, but the ones making informed decisions based on local knowledge, data, and long-term strategy,” added Lasha Machavariani, Founder of SMH Global.

     

    The conference agenda will open with Regional Growth Lab – Market Entry Playbooks, a session exploring what it really takes to break into high-growth markets without losing control of compliance, payments, or operations. Bringing together Giorgi Gvenetadze (COO, Flutter CEE), Nika Gigashvili (SMH Global), and Kaido Uulejev (Former Betsson Group), the discussion will examine the realities of market expansion across Eastern Europe and Central Asia, from navigating regulatory complexity and building local infrastructure to balancing rapid growth with long-term sustainability.

     

    With crash games now firmly established as a mainstream casino product, The Next Casino Hype: Game Mechanics, Player Behaviour & Product Innovation will ask the industry’s next big question: what comes next? Miranda Guliashvili (Head of Regional Growth at SOFTSWISS), Dositej Kosanovic (Casino Director, MaxBet) and Ilya Machavariani (CEO, 4H Agency) will explore the trends shaping the future of casino entertainment, from instant and arcade-style games to AI-powered personalisation, gamification, and region-specific content strategies designed to drive engagement and retention.

     

    Next up is the session AI That Actually Works in iGaming, a session designed to separate meaningful AI applications from industry buzzwords. Irakli Davarashvili (CEO and Founder, Promofy), Lasha Jojua (Head of AI & Workplace Tech Innovation, adjarabet), Ketevan Potova (Machine Learning Engineer, Crocobet), Madlen Silagava (Head of Digital Marketing, betlive.com), and Roxana Dinescu (Head of Marketing Strategy, Superbet) will explore where AI is already delivering measurable results, with a particular focus on fraud prevention, personalisation, and risk modelling.

     

    The challenge of competing with the black market will take centre stage in Regulated Growth vs Black Market: The Real Battle.Quirino Mancini (SBC Advisory Partners), Anna Agu (Co-Founder and CEO, Lex Law Office), Milica Delevic (Co-Founder, DeleWhite), Dan Alexandru Ghita (Chairman, Rombet), , Vahagn Tangamyan (Head of Legal, Totogaming), and Bill Pascrell III (BP3) will examine why unlicensed operators continue to attract players despite increasing regulatory oversight, and discuss how regulators, legal experts, operators, and payment providers can work together to strengthen the appeal of regulated markets.

     

    Closing the first day of the conference agenda is Sports Rights, Sponsorship & Media: What Still Delivers ROI, a session exploring how betting brands can generate measurable value as the cost of visibility continues to rise. Panellists Levy Andratchniko (Co-Founder, Munegu Sport), Gheorghe Cristian Dragos (Founder, Sports Business Academy), Baki Lortkipanidze (Commercial Director, SMH Global), Nikoloz Nadaraia (Head of Partnerships, betlive.com), and Andrei Stan (Head of Sponsorships, Superbet Romania) will examine how sponsorships, media rights, content strategies, and fan engagement initiatives are evolving, and what operators should prioritise to deliver returns that go beyond brand exposure alone.

     

    SBC Summit Tbilisi will bring together more than 2,500 industry professionals at the Sheraton Grand Tbilisi Metechi Palace for two days of conference content, networking, and business opportunities focused on the future of gaming across Eastern Europe and Central Asia.
